Defining Cosmetology

Middle Grove NY makeup ar4tist applying makeupCosmetology is a profession that is everything about making the human body look more attractive through the application of cosmetics. So naturally it makes sense that numerous cosmetology schools are regarded as beauty schools. Many of us think of makeup when we hear the word cosmetics, but actually a cosmetic may be almost anything that enhances the appearance of a person’s skin, hair or nails. If you want to work as a cosmetologist, most states require that you go through some kind of specialized training and then become licensed. Once licensed, the work settings include not only Middle Grove NY beauty salons and barber shops, but also such places as spas, hotels and resorts. Many cosmetologists, once they have gotten experience and a customer base, open their own shops or salons. Others will start seeing customers either in their own residences or will travel to the client’s house, or both. Cosmetology college graduates go by many titles and are employed in a wide variety of specializations including:

  • Hairdressers
  • Hairstylists
  • Beauticians
  • Barbers
  • Manicurists
  • Nail Technicians
  • Makeup Artists
  • Hair Coloring Specialists
  • Estheticians
  • Electrolysis Technicians

As already stated, in the majority of states practicing cosmetologists must be licensed. In certain states there is an exception. Only those performing more skilled services, for example hairstylists, are required to be licensed. Other people working in cosmetology and less skilled, such as shampooers, are not required to become licensed in those states.

Cosmetology Degrees and Certificates

Middle Grove NY hairdresser cutting hairThere are basically two avenues available to obtain cosmetology training and a credential after completion. You can enroll in a certificate (or diploma) program, or you can work toward an Associate’s degree. Certificate programs normally take 12 to 18 months to finish, while an Associate’s degree usually takes about 2 years. If you enroll in a certificate program you will be instructed in all of the major areas of cosmetology. Briefer programs are available if you prefer to concentrate on just one area, such as hair coloring. A degree program will also likely feature management and marketing training in order that graduates are better prepared to operate a parlor or other Middle Grove NY business. More advanced degrees are not prevalent, but Bachelor and Master’s degree programs are available in such areas as salon or spa management. Whichever type of course you decide on, it’s important to make certain that it’s recognized by the New York Board of Cosmetology. Numerous states only certify schools that are accredited by certain respected agencies, such as the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S). We will review the advantages of accreditation for the school you select in the following segment.

Is the School Accredited? It’s important to make certain that the cosmetology training program you choose is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education acknowledged local or national organization,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Programs accredited by the NACCAS must measure up to their high standards assuring a quality curriculum and education. Accreditation can also be important for acquiring student loans or financial aid, which typically are not obtainable in 12850 for non- accredited schools. It’s also a prerequisite for licensing in several states that the training be accredited. And as a concluding benefit, many Middle Grove NY employers will not employ rec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or may look more favorably upon those with accredited training.

Is Any Hands-On Training Provided?  Studying and refining cosmetology skills and techniques requires lots of practice on volunteers. Ask how much live, hands-on training is provided in the cosmetology lessons you will be attending. A number of schools have salons on site that allow students to practice their growing talents on real people. If a beauty school offers minimal or no scheduled live training, but rather depends heavily on using mannequins, it might not be the most effective option for developing your skills. So try to find other schools that provide this kind of training.

Lake Grove, New York

Lake Grove is a village in Suffolk County, New York, United States. The population was 11,163 at the 2010 census. The village is located in the town of Brookhaven. The village is officially known as the Incorporated Village of Lake Grove.

Lake Grove is a popular commercial area in Suffolk County, including stores and attractions such as the Smith Haven Mall, Trader Joe's, Whole Foods, and other large chain stores including DSW. Additional stores and attractions are located nearby in Nesconset, Stony Brook and South Setauket.

The village features a number of different styles and prices of housing, including many well-maintained developments such as Crestwood Forest, Lake Grove Estates, Country Pointe, The Pines, Brittany Hills, and Country Woods. The village also has a number of parks, recreational facilities, and a nature preserve for residents to enjoy.
